What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.404(f)(6):     Grounding path. The path to ground from circuits, equipment, and enclosures shall be permanent and continuous.    Ross Jobsite - On or about August 15, 2012 employees were using an extension cord with a missing ground prong.

29 CFR 1926.416(e)(1):     Worn or frayed electric cords or cables shall not be used.    Ross Jobsite - On or about August 15, 2012 employee used an extension cord with 2 exposed bare wires.
